Time to revive this thread. I've known about this own for a long time, I thought it was posted before, maybe not. In G5 (and I believe G4.5, not sure about G4.0): Go to the console (that means hit the ~ button). Type 'setradio'. You'll get an acknowledgement. Open up your radio gadget (Hit 2). Now move all of your controls on the Interlink.
 
That one is hilarious, though I recommend hitting "K" ( to kill the plane engine ) before opening the radio gadget.

Make sure you turn off/disable the radio gadget, either before doing this, or after wards... either works, but you must toggle it off and then on again after typing "setradio".
